1989 Honda Accord LX review from North America
"I'd rather have a geo"
What things have gone wrong with the car?
All struts were crap when I got it.
Front coils cracked at 173000 miles.
Front right balljoint went at 192000.
General comments?
I'm so sick of the car, its always falling apart.
It has some problem in the rain and dies on the interstate.
Hondas are all the same.
